Course Summary
Through a combination of theoretical study and hands-on experience, you will develop the necessary knowledge and skills that can support progression in Cyber Security and Networks. The Extended Certificate in Cyber Security and Networks will give students a thorough understanding of cyber security threats and how networks operate. It will equip students with the practical skills to audit measures used on networks to protect against cyberattacks and demonstrate how these can be improved.

Course Details
You will have the opportunity to apply what you learn to real-life contexts, such as: Assessing for risks to networks, devices and applications and creating risk assessments, auditing the measures used to prevent cyberattacks, designing policies that control access to systems and educate users in cyberattack prevention
How will it be delivered and assessed?
- Combination of Coursework and Examination
